You guys with the wood hand guards are you getting any smoke off them from the heat? I have a oversize stock I'm fitting to one rifle and it has a wood hand guard, I'm wasn't sure about using it. I probably don't shoot enough to get it that hot anyway.
 
You guys with the wood hand guards are you getting any smoke off them from the heat?

No, I don't see why one would unless they were doing mag dump after mag dump. In which case I think you would have just as much smoke coming from the stock as you would from the heat shield. I have run my Garand much harder than this M1A and it has never smoked.
